Privacy For Kitties Corner

Cat lovers certainly dote on their four legged feline friends. But as much as kitty is loved, and are entertaining at times, the litter box is one area that seems to be a problem. Kitty litter seems to get everywhere, even when cat owners use mats. Apartment dwellers often have a difficult time finding an appropriate place to hide the litter box out of sight, yet easily found by their cat. It is also said that cats, like humans, prefer privacy when they seek out their litter box. Litter boxes can certainly be a quandary for cat owners.


In small areas, kitty litter boxes can be an issue due to the odor, especially for guests with a sensitive nose. One of the pet litter privacy screens is Kitty Litter Screen found at Foster & Smiths for $25.99 which is a little pricey compared to others. However, it is constructed with a water repellent corrugated plastic, and is stain as well as odor resistant. There are several decorative designs available. Item number: 9B-10247 This tri-fold screen which 30" x 19" high can easily be cleaned and stored away when not in use.

Pet owners who may have both cat and dog, often have a bit of trouble with Fido, who chooses to visit the kitty litter box. One of the pet litter privacy screens is the inexpensive Cats Rule Reversible Screen, found for less than $17 on sites such as Amazon ASIN: B001F51MWE, Model number: 497. This particular model is made from corrugated cardboard. The size and heavier weight prevents the these privacy litter screens from tipping should kitty decide to use it for her daily pedicure, or if Fido decides to go nosing around the litter box.

There are other options to pet litter privacy screens which serve the same purpose, which are covered litter boxes. The covered litter boxes can be found at various retail stores such as Target and Wal-Mart for around $30. If you are a handy with tools, a few pieces of wood, and hinges,and paint or stain, will provide a wood privacy screen, as well as a decorative piece indoors or outdoors.
